SHREVEPORT, La. (KSLA) – Happy Sunday! High pressure continues to bring us dry, comfortable, and seasonable temperatures through today and tomorrow even. We will also continue to receive cooler air from the north, and this is what will keep our highs in a similar range to yesterday’s, in the upper 70s and lower 80s.
Tomorrow will start out almost identical to today with lows in the 40s/50s again, but some clouds are expected to enter from the west as our next weather maker begins to develop. That system will enter the ArkLaTex by Tuesday morning and bring a plethora of rainfall to the region through the day and into the evening. There is a Marginal (level 1/5) risk for severe weather and a Moderate (level 3/4) risk for flooding for most of the region on Tuesday. Other risks include damaging winds, large hail, and a low chance for tornadoes…
